Roy Orbison, live from Festival Hall, Melbourne, Australia - two shows - 26th and 27th January 1967
Although chart success proved elusive following his transatlantic #1 with Oh, Pretty Woman in 1964, Roy Orbison remained a hugely popular live draw. Reeling from the death of his wife in a motorcycle accident in June 1966, he threw himself into touring.
In January 1967, he travelled to Australasia as part of a package that also included the Walker Brothers and the Yardbirds. Despite suffering from a cold on arrival, he played superbly, backed by his regular band the Webbs. His two performances at Melbourne's Festival Hall were broadcast on Circle J Radio and are presented here in full, together with background notes and images.
